The Battle of the Somme
⚡ The Short Version
A 9/8 march built from three triplets per bar. The Battle of the Somme works like a 6/8 march but with an extra group of three — three triplets of eighth notes per bar instead of two, for nine eighth notes total.
Every triplet has a dot and a cut — never even eighth notes. Unlike a jig, the three eighth notes in each beat are never even: the dot falls on the first note of the triplet, or sometimes the second, and the plain eighth note always falls last.
Hold your long notes so embellishments land right on the beat. The birl, the D throw, and the tachum all sit right on the beat — the fix for anticipating them is holding the note just before its full value.
